 Milverton Tourist Information on AboutBritain.com
Dating back to the Doomsday survey, Milverton is a large village which has been designated as a Heritage Settlement and (in part) a Conservation Area.
Milverton's prosperity was founded on the woollen industry.

 Langford Budville Somerset Genealogy
The living is a perpetual curacy annexed to the vicarage* of Milverton, in the diocese of Bath and Wells.
The church, dedicated to St. Peter, is an ancient stone structure with a square tower containing five bells.
Bindon lunatic asylum is partly in this parish and partly in that of Milverton.

 POLE Surname - The Homepage
The family home of his great-grandparents and grandparents was Buttle-Hay otherwise known as Battlehay roughly halfway between the villages of Wiveliscombe and Milverton in Somerset.
In 1679 Edward Pole provided a small parcel of land on the parish boundary between Wiveliscombe and Milverton for use as a Quaker Meeting House and burial ground.
Thomas Young was born in the Milverton house above, where a plaque on the wall celebrates the fact.
